User manual HYD 10-20KTL-3PH Electromagnetic compatibility (EMC) refers to that one electrical equipment functions in a given electromagnetic environment without any trouble or error, and impose no unacceptable effect upon the environment. Therefore, EMC represents the quality characters of an electrical equipment.The inherent noise-immune character: immunity to internal electrical noise.External noise immunity: immunity to electromagnetic noise of external system.Noise emission level: influence of electromagnetic emission upon environment.

Product informations HYD 10-20KTL-3PH inverter is a three-phase photovoltaic energy storage inverter integrating grid-connected photovoltaic inverter and battery energy storage. The HYD 10-20KTL-3PH inverter has a variety of built-in operating modes to suit the diverse user needs. The HYD 10-20KTL-3PH inverter can provide a complete solution in the period of rising energy costs such as oil and coal, the energy subsidy of photovoltaic grid-connected system keeps falling.
User manual HYD 10-20KTL-3PH 2.2. Size description Fig. 2-2 Size chart Front view left view Bracket ① ② ③ 2.3. Function characteristics The HYD 10-20KTL-3PH energy storage inverters allow up to 10% overloading to maximize power output, and the Uninterruptible Power Supply (UPS) mode can support inductive loads such as air conditioners or refrigerators with an automatic switchover time of less than 20 milliseconds.
User manual HYD 10-20KTL-3PH 3. Installation Installation notes Do NOT install the HYD 10-20KTL-3PH on flammable material. Do NOT install the HYD 10-20KTL-3PH in an area used to store Flammable or explosive material. Danger The enclosure and heat sink are very hot while the inverter is working, therefore do NOT install the HYD 10-20KTL-3PH in places where you might touch them inadvertently.

User manual HYD 10-20KTL-3PH 4. Electrical Connections Before performing electrical connections, ensure that the DC switch is OFF. Since the stored electrical charge remains in a capacitor after the DC switch is turned OFF. So it’s necessary to wait for at least 5 minutes for the capacitor to be electrically discharged.

User manual HYD 10-20KTL-3PH The inverter is transformer-less, requires the positive pole and negative pole of the PV array are NOT grounded. Otherwise it will cause inverter failure. In the PV power system, all non current carrying metal parts (such as: PV module frame, PV rack, combiner box enclosure, Attention inverter enclosure) should be connected to earth.

Fig.4-4 Load connection A:30~50mm B:3~5mm ① ② ③ ④ ⑤ ⑥ 4.5. Grid connection The inverter is equipped with an integrated residual current monitoring unit. When the inverter detects that the residual current exceeds 300mA, the connection to the power grid will be quickly disconnected.

User manual HYD 10-20KTL-3PH Heat sink cleaning For the long-term proper operation of inverters, ensure there is enough space around the heat sink for ventilation, check the heat sink for blockage (dust, snow, etc.) and clean them if they exist. Please clean the heat sink with an air blower, a dry &...
